Emma Tipper

ID# 16019, born 1879, died 1930
| Mother* | Martha Jackson born 1859, died Dec. 1914 |
Emma Tipper, daughter of Martha Jackson, was born in Tutbury, Staffordshire, in 1879, her Birth was Registered at the Burton on Trent Register Office in the Oct-Nov-Dec Quarter of 1879.1,2
She was born to Martha Jackson two years before Martha's marriage to Charles Tipper. Although recorded as a "daughter" of Charles on the 1891/1901 Censuses, and brought up within the family, there is no evidence yet that he was her natural father.
Family memory records that she was known as Bertha or Berth, but all records are in the name of Emma (Elizabeth).3
The 1881 U.K.Census listed her as a daughter of the Head of Household - Martha Jackson, at Burton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Martha Jackson Head Unmarried 20 Charwoman STS. Hanbury.4
Emma's entry for the 1881 Census was recorded as -
Emma Jackson Daughter 1 --- STS. Hanbury.4
Emma began to use the surname - Tipper.
The 1891 U.K.Census listed her as a daughter of the Head of Household - Charles Tipper, at Silk Mill Lane,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Charles Tipper Head Married 38 General labourer STS. Blackbrook.5
Emma's entry for the 1891 Census was recorded as -
Emma Tipper Daughter --- 11 Scholar STS. Hanbury.5
The 1901 U.K.Census listed her as a daughter of the Head of Household - Charles Tipper, at 38 Ludgate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Charles Tipper Head Married 48 Bricklayer's Labourer STS. Blackbrook.6
Emma's entry for the 1901 Census was recorded as -
Emma Tipper Daughter Unmarried 21 --- STS. Hanbury.6
Emma Tipper, daughter of Martha Jackson, was married to George Henry Heath in the Register Office, Burton on Trent, Staffordshire, in 1905. Their Marriage was recorded in the Burton on Trent Registration District in the Oct-Nov-Dec Quarter of 1905.7
The 1911 U.K.Census listed her as the Wife of the Head of Household - George Henry Heath, at Moor Lane, Stanton-by-Dale, Nottinghamshire, who is recorded as -
George Heath Head 28 Married Farm labourer STS. Stramshall.8
Emma's entry for the 1911 Census was recorded as -
Emma Heath Wife 29 Married 5 years, Children - Bn. 2; L. 2; Dd. 0. --- STS. 'Amberry' sic.8
Emma Heath, daughter of Martha Jackson, died in 1930 in Tutbury, Staffordshire, her Death was Registered at the Burton on Trent Register Office in the Oct-Nov-Dec Quarter of 1930, aged 51 years.9 Emma Heath was buried at Tutbury, Staffordshire, on Monday, 1 December 1930.10

Frederick Henry Tipper

ID# 16020, born 1882, died 9 January 1951
| Father* | Charles Tipper born 1853, died Jan. 1924 |
| Mother* | Martha Jackson born 1859, died Dec. 1914 |
| Relationships | 6th great-grandson of Richard Tipper 4th great-grandson of John Tipper 4th great-nephew of George Tipper 1st cousin 4 times removed of George Tipper 1st cousin 4 times removed of Samuel Tipper 3rd cousin 2 times removed of Robert Tipper |
Frederick Henry Tipper, son of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was born in Tutbury, Staffordshire, in 1882, his Birth was Registered at the Burton on Trent Register Office in the Jul-Aug-Sep Quarter of 1882.1
Frederick Henry, son of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was Baptised on Sunday, 20 August 1882 in St. Mary's Church, Tutbury, Staffordshire.2
Frederick Henry Tipper has not been located in the UK Census of 5 April 1891.3
The 1901 U.K.Census listed him as a son of the Head of Household - Charles Tipper, at 38 Ludgate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Charles Tipper Head Married 48 Bricklayer's Labourer STS. Blackbrook.4
Frederick's entry for the 1901 Census was recorded as -
Frederick Tipper Son Unmarried 18 Cowman on Farm STS. Tutbury.4
Frederick Henry Tipper, son of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was married to Annie Yates, daughter of Sarah Martha Yates, in The Register Office, Burton, Staffordshire, on Saturday, 14 October 1905. Their Marriage was recorded in the Burton on Trent Registration District in the Oct-Nov-Dec Quarter of 1905.5
In the 1911 U.K.Census, held on Sunday, 2 April 1911, Frederick was recorded as the Head of the Household at 19 Ludgate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, also in the Household were Annie Tipper, John William Tipper, Horace Edwin Tipper, Mildred Annie Tipper and Lena Yates,
the listing for the Household is -
; Frederick Tipper Head 28 Married Night Soilman, Contractor STS. Tutbury.6
; Annie Tipper Wife 25 Married 5 years, Children (4) (3) (1), --- STS. Tutbury.6
; John William Tipper Son 5 Single --- STS. Tutbury.6
; Horace Edwin Tipper Son 3 Single --- STS. Tutbury.6
; Mildred Annie Tipper Daughter 1 Single --- STS. Tutbury.6
; Lena Yates Boarder 22 Single Milk Packer in Condensed Milk Factory STS. Tutbury.6
Frederick Henry Tipper, son of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, died on Tuesday, 9 January 1951 in Tutbury, Staffordshire, his Death was Registered at the Burton on Trent Register Office in the Jan-Feb-Mar Quarter of 1951, He was survived by his wife, Annie.7 Frederick Henry Tipper was buried at The Churchyard, Tutbury, Staffordshire, in January 1951,
in Plot A4 54, his Wife Annie, was later Buried in this Plot.8

Ada Tipper

ID# 16025, born 1891, died 1968
| Father* | Charles Tipper born 1853, died Jan. 1924 |
| Mother* | Martha Jackson born 1859, died Dec. 1914 |
| Relationships | 6th great-granddaughter of Richard Tipper 4th great-granddaughter of John Tipper 4th great-niece of George Tipper 1st cousin 4 times removed of George Tipper 1st cousin 4 times removed of Samuel Tipper 3rd cousin 2 times removed of Robert Tipper |
Ada Tipper, daughter of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was born in Tutbury, Staffordshire, in 1891, derived from Census information.
Ada, daughter of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was Baptised on Sunday, 20 September 1891 in St. Mary's Church, Tutbury, Staffordshire. Register Entry - "Ada Tipper, the daughter of Martha and Charles Tipper, a Labourer of Silk Mill Lane, was Baptised."1
The 1901 U.K.Census listed her as a daughter of the Head of Household - Charles Tipper, at 38 Ludgate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Charles Tipper Head Married 48 Bricklayer's Labourer STS. Blackbrook.2
Ada's entry for the 1901 Census was recorded as -
Ada Tipper Daughter 9 --- STS. Tutbury.2
The 1911 U.K.Census listed her as a daughter of the Head of Household - Charles Tipper, at 3 Ludgate Street, Tutbury, Staffordshire, who is recorded as -
Charles Tipper Head 58 Married Agricultural Labourer STS. Hanbury.3
Ada's entry for the 1911 Census was recorded as -
Ada Tipper Daughter 19 Single --- STS. Tutbury.3
Ada Tipper, daughter of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, was married to George Webster on Monday, 11 November 1912 at St. Mary's Church, Tutbury, Staffordshire, Burton on Trent. Ada Tipper, aged 21 years, a Spinster of Tutbury, daughter of Charles, a Labourer was Married to George Webster, a Bachelor, aged 35 years, a labourer of Tutbury, son of William Webster, a Farmer. Witnessed by Samuel Wheat and Emma Jackson. (Two months before the birth of daughter, Martha).1,4
Ada and George Webster moved with their family to Parwich, George retained his Tipper surname in 1922.5
Ada Tipper, daughter of Charles Tipper and Martha Jackson, died in 1968 in Derbyshire, her Death was Registered at the Ashbourne Register Office in the Jan-Feb-Mar Quarter of 1968, aged 77 years.6
